Rancang Bangun Sistem Informasi Penggajian Dan Kas Kecil Menggunakan Metode Rapid Application Development

Abstract

Every company in this global era uses existing technology to make it easier to obtain correct (accurate) and actual data in line with advances in civilization and technological developments that make it easier for humans to obtain information (according to current conditions). Information is essential for planning and control when developing strategies to meet company goals. It is very important that a company or business make changes to digital systems. However, some companies or businesses continue to use a payroll and petty cash management system that only relies on calculations that have not been integrated with the database. PT. Sindang Multi Ekatama is a company engaged in the distribution of consumer goods. As a company that continues to grow, PT. Sindang Multi Ekatama requires an information system that is integrated with the database so that it can assist in managing payroll and petty cash so that it is more efficient and well organized. Therefore, this research will be conducted to analyze and design a payroll and petty cash information system using the Rapid Application Development method at PT. Sindang Multi Ekatama, using the Laravel 10 framework and MySQL 5.7 database. With an information system that is integrated with the database, managing payroll and petty cash at PT. Sindang Multi Ekatama could be more organized and efficient. In addition, this information system can also reduce the risk of salary calculation errors, inaccurate petty cash management, and the difficulty of controlling company expenses.
